Classic Pun Starters
These timeless puns are perfect for kicking off conversations with a familiar, lighthearted vibe that almost everyone can appreciate.
Why don’t scientists trust atoms? Because they make up everything!
I would tell you a construction joke, but I’m still working on it.
Have you heard about the mathematician who’s afraid of negative numbers? He’ll stop at nothing to avoid them.
Why did the scarecrow win an award? Because he was outstanding in his field.
I’m reading a book on anti-gravity. It’s impossible to put down!
Classic puns are a reliable way to ease into a conversation because they’re familiar and often spark an immediate smile or groan, setting a playful tone.
Save these for quick ice breakers when you want something light and universally understood.
Foodie Fun
Food jokes bring a tasty twist to introductions, making them great for casual settings like lunch breaks or dinner parties.
Did you hear about the restaurant on the moon? Great food, no atmosphere.
Why did the tomato turn red? Because it saw the salad dressing!
I’m on a seafood diet—I see food and I eat it.
Why don’t eggs tell jokes? They’d crack each other up.
What do you call cheese that isn’t yours? Nacho cheese.
Food-related puns are a fantastic way to bond over shared tastes or cravings, sparking conversations around favorite meals or funny kitchen mishaps.
Use these during mealtimes or food-themed events for extra flavor in your ice breaking.
Tech and Geek Laughs
Perfect for tech meetups or casual chats with fellow geeks, these jokes add a clever twist on the digital world.
Why do programmers prefer dark mode? Because light attracts bugs.
I told my computer I needed a break, and now it won’t stop sending me Kit-Kat ads.
Why was the smartphone wearing glasses? It lost its contacts.
Why do Java developers wear glasses? Because they don’t C#.
Debugging: Being the detective in a crime movie where you are also the murderer.
Tech jokes work well among those who appreciate the quirks of the digital age and can turn a niche interest into shared laughter.
Drop these to lighten up tech-heavy conversations or to bond with fellow digital enthusiasts.
Animal Antics
Animal puns are universally charming and perfect for lightening the mood in any social gathering.
Why don’t oysters share their pearls? Because they’re shellfish.
What do you call a fish wearing a bowtie? Sofishticated.
Why did the chicken join a band? Because it had the drumsticks.
What do you call an alligator in a vest? An investigator.
Why do cows have hooves instead of feet? Because they lactose.
Animal jokes tap into natural curiosity and affection, making them warm ice breakers that spark smiles without any pressure.
Keep these handy for casual chats or anytime you want to add a bit of whimsy.
